High school wrestling: FVC Valley preview capsules

VALLEY DIVISION

Cary-Grove

Coach: Ryan Ludwig (fourth season)

Last season: Third in the FVC meet; fifth at McHenry Regional

Top returners: Michael Cullen (sr., 126); Sean Cullen (jr., 132); John Cullen (jr., 138); Dale Charlier (sr., 138/145); Michael Altendorf (sr., 138/145); Grant Glueck (jr., 145/152); Michael Gomez (sr., 285).

Key newcomers: Adam Pinter (fr., 106); Nick Gerstbrien (fr., 106); Cadin Koeppel (fr., 170).

About the Trojans: Michael Cullen, a Wisconsin commit, returns as a three-time state place winner, taking fifth last season. The Trojans still have a number of wrestlers in football pads with the team playing in the Class 7A championship on Saturday.

Crystal Lake South

Coach: Ross Ryan (eighth season)

Last season: Second in the FVC meet; fourth at McHenry Regional

Top returners: Dan Castablanco (so., 126); Garrett Dziedzic (sr., 132); Frank Woods (jr., 138); Eric Barone (sr., 145); Ethan Weinandy (jr., 160); Roland Gastfield (sr., 220).

Key newcomers: Joel Bennett (so., 106); Joey Riess (so., 113); Justin Kattner (jr., 152); Bubba Gardeck (sr., 195); Buddy Gabric (jr., 285).

About the Gators: Barone qualified for state the past two seasons and placed fifth last season. Dziedzic also returns as a state qualifier. The Gators have won the FVC Valley Division title for three consecutive years.

Dundee-Crown

Coach: Matthew Wahl (first season)

Last season: Fifth in the FVC meet; third at DeKalb Regional

Top returners: Diamond Flynn (sr., 106); Adam Gutierrez (sr., 126); Armando Gutierrez (sr., 160); Jarrod Raap (sr., 170); Christian Brunner (jr., 182).

Key newcomers: Quinton Willingham (so., 113); Taborist Robinson (sr., 138); Brett Peters (sr., 220); Christian Rodriguez (jr., 285).

About the Chargers: Brunner placed second at state last season at 182. The Chargers lost some strength to graduation but Wahl is looking to build with a strong JV squad from last season.

Huntley

Coach: B.J. Bertelsman (fourth season)

Last season: Sixth in the FVC meet; fourth at DeKalb Regional

Returning varsity wrestlers: Josh Stenger (so., 113); Ricky Vigil (sr., 132); Chris Gamboa (sr., 138); Brandon Meyer (sr. 145); Jestoni Losbanes (sr., 170); C.J. Darby (sr., 182); Petros Mihalopoulos (jr., 195); Mike Walker (sr., 220).

Key newcomers: Zach Spencer (fr., 106); Juan Quiroz (fr., 120); Riley Brands (so., 126).

About the Red Raiders: The Raiders have an experienced lineup, including six senior starters – three who have wrestled on varsity for four years. Bertelsman said they are wrestling a tough schedule this season and are looking to challenge for an FVC title.

Jacobs

Coach: Gary Conrad (third season)

Last season: Seventh in the FVC meet; sixth at DeKalb Regional

Top returners: Cody Ferencz (sr., 120); Beau Harrier (so., 113); David Dudych (so., 126); Chris Dranka (jr., 132); Michael Ricks (sr., 160); Carson Shoemaker (sr., 285).

Key newcomers: Tyler Lane (fr. 106).

About the Golden Eagles: Conrad is expecting a good season from his squad and is excited about a large freshman class. He said that many on the team worked hard during the offseason and is hoping that results in getting multiple wrestlers down state.

McHenry

Coach: Will Gaddy (20th season)

Last season: Fourth in the FVC meet; third at McHenry Regional

Top returners: Ian Mullen (sr., 106); Britches Sikula (sr., 113); Luke Busse (so., 120); Robby Duh (sr., 126); Derek Neises (jr., 132); Carter Herber (sr., 138); Nick Wegner (jr., 145); Pat Roewer (sr., 160); Rafael Peralta (sr., 170); Cam Pait (sr., 170); Ryan Grannemann (sr., 195); Josh Little (jr., 220).

Key newcomers: Mike Conlon (jr., 120); Trace Conlon (jr., 126); Jacob Brush (so., 145); Matt Nagel (jr., 160); Zach Sielck (jr., 182); Brandon Pasternak (sr., 285).

About the Warriors: Ian Mullen, a state qualifier last season, leads an experienced team that includes 14 returning varsity lettermen and nine seniors likely to be in the starting lineup. The Warriors were 19-5 in duals last season.
